Output 87d932b06981dcd16be8cf6a04790fc43a65c0d467a778d07162326739f4f10f:3

value
1546215
script pubkey
OP_0 OP_PUSHBYTES_20 efa87fdacb76f89e932e2253d011c5638f1a5320
address
tb1qa758lkktwmufayewyffaqyw9vw8355eqdy66wk
transaction
87d932b06981dcd16be8cf6a04790fc43a65c0d467a778d07162326739f4f10f